What is Decentralized Eternal Virtual Traveller (DEVT)?

Quick Facts

  • Token name: Decentralized Eternal Virtual Traveller (DEVT)
  • Blockchain: Ethereum (ERC-20)
  • Role: Governance token of the DeHorizon metaverse ecosystem
  • Launched: 2021
  • Core games: DeVerse, DeTournament, DeQuidditch
  • Key mechanics: GameFi, SocialFi, NFT integration
  • Governance: DAO participation through DEVT staking

Introduction

Decentralized Eternal Virtual Traveller, or DEVT, is the native governance token powering the DeHorizon metaverse game ecosystem. It gives holders a voice in how the platform evolves and rewards active community participants.

DeHorizon is built on EVM-compatible chains, meaning it is designed for broad interoperability across the Ethereum ecosystem and beyond.

History & Background

DeHorizon launched in 2021 with an ambitious goal: to create a multi-game metaverse where players can socialize, compete, earn, and co-create. The project conducted an IGO (Initial Game Offering) on Binance NFT Marketplace, introducing its unique mystery boxes and establishing its community.

The roadmap envisions two major versions of the platform — an initial phase focused on core games and community building, followed by a more expansive version featuring player-created content.

How Decentralized Eternal Virtual Traveller Works

DEVT operates as an ERC-20 token on the Ethereum network. It serves as the backbone of DeHorizon's decentralized governance, allowing token holders to submit and vote on proposals that shape the direction of the ecosystem.

Holders who stake DEVT become eligible for DeHorizon DAO membership, granting them direct influence over platform decisions. A burn mechanism is also built into the token's design to introduce deflationary pressure over time.

Ecosystem & Use Cases

DeHorizon hosts three distinct games within its metaverse:

  • DeVerse — a team battle game with play-to-earn rewards based on performance
  • DeTournament — a competitive gaming format
  • DeQuidditch — a unique game inspired by fantasy sports

Beyond gaming, the ecosystem incorporates SocialFi mechanics for social interaction and NFT integration for in-game assets and collectibles.

Team, Governance & Community

DeHorizon is governed through its DAO structure, where DEVT stakers participate in key decisions. The community is active across Twitter, Telegram, and Discord, with the official channels maintained under the handle @DeHorizonfun.

The project's open, co-creation philosophy invites players across different blockchains to shape the metaverse together.
